This article applies to:
- Trustwave MailMarshal (SEG)
- Trustwave ECM/MailMarshal Exchange 7.X
Symptoms:
- Error: faulting module SpamChecker.dll
- MailMarshal Engine stops or will not start
Causes:
- This error indicates a problem with one or more of the "category script" XML files.
- For a specific, older upgrade issue that could cause this message, see Q11704.
Resolution:
This issue will typically occur immediately after you make a change in a category script XML file. To correct the issue, revert the change.
If you made several changes or you are unsure what changes have been made:
- Remove any custom XML file inclusions from default XML files such as the SpamCensor or Zero Day files.
- Remove any custom rule conditions that use the rule condition "Where messages is categorized as..."
- Commit configuration and ensure that the engine can process messages.
- Add the conditions or file inclusions to the configuration one by one, commit configuration, restart the engine and check that the engine will process messages. If the engine stops, the last XML file you added is likely to be the cause.